“`html
TechWise
Introduction to SoC Chip Architecture
As technology advances at a rapid pace, the heart of modern computing devices lies in a small yet powerful component known as the System on Chip (SoC). This article delves into the fascinating world of SoC chip architecture, exploring its significance, evolution, and potential future developments.
Understanding SoC: The Basics
A System on Chip, often abbreviated as SoC, is an integrated circuit that integrates all the functions of a computer or other electronic system on a single chip. Unlike traditional microprocessors, which consist of just a central processing unit (CPU), an SoC incorporates various components such as memory, I/O interfaces, and other peripherals into a single unit.
This integration offers several advantages, including reduced size, lower power consumption, and improved performance. As a result, SoCs are widely used in a variety of applications, ranging from smartphones and tablets to automotive systems and IoT devices.
The Evolution of SoC Chip Architecture
The journey of SoC chip architecture has been marked by significant advancements over the years. Let’s take a look at some of the key milestones in this evolution:
- 1980s: The concept of SoC was introduced, with early examples incorporating basic components like a CPU and memory.
- 1990s: As the demand for more powerful devices grew, SoCs started incorporating additional components like graphics processing units (GPUs) and digital signal processors (DSPs).
- 2000s: The introduction of multi-core processors and advanced memory technologies revolutionized SoC design, enabling higher performance and efficiency.
- 2010s: The rise of mobile devices and IoT further pushed the boundaries of SoC architecture, with specialized chips designed for specific applications.
The Key Components of SoC Chip Architecture
An SoC chip architecture is composed of several key components that work together to provide optimal performance and functionality:
- Processor Core: The heart of an SoC, the processor core executes instructions and performs calculations.
- Memory: SoCs require various types of memory, including RAM for temporary data storage and ROM for permanent data storage.
- I/O Interfaces: These interfaces enable communication between the SoC and other devices, such as sensors, displays, and storage devices.
- Peripherals: Additional components like USB controllers, audio interfaces, and network interfaces are integrated to support various functionalities.
The Benefits of SoC Chip Architecture
SoC chip architecture offers several benefits that have contributed to its widespread adoption:
- Reduced Size: By integrating multiple components into a single chip, SoCs significantly reduce the physical size of electronic devices.
- Lower Power Consumption: SoCs are designed to operate efficiently, resulting in lower power consumption and longer battery life.
- Improved Performance: The integration of various components on a single chip allows for faster data processing and improved overall performance.
- Cost-Effective: SoCs reduce the need for additional components, resulting in lower manufacturing costs.
Challenges and Future Developments
Despite the numerous benefits of SoC chip architecture, there are challenges that need to be addressed:
- Heat Dissipation: As SoCs become more complex, they generate more heat, requiring efficient cooling solutions.
- Design Complexity: Designing SoCs with numerous components can be complex and time-consuming.
- Security: Ensuring the security of SoCs is crucial, especially in applications like mobile devices and IoT.
In the future, several developments are expected to further enhance SoC chip architecture:
- Quantum Computing: SoCs may be adapted to work with quantum computing, revolutionizing the way we process data.
- Neuromorphic Computing: SoCs could be designed to mimic the human brain, offering more efficient and powerful computing capabilities.
- 5G and Beyond: As 5G and future communication technologies develop, SoCs will need to adapt to support these advancements.
Conclusion
The world of SoC chip architecture is a testament to human ingenuity and the relentless pursuit of technological advancement. As we continue to push the boundaries of what’s possible, SoCs will undoubtedly play a crucial role in shaping the future of computing and electronics.
Stay tuned as we explore more fascinating aspects of technology and innovation. Subscribe to our newsletter for the latest updates!
“`